2008 Tour de Georgia, Stage 7: Atlanta Circuit Race

One big "race in town" bonus is that they will probably clean this section of Jackson, which was pretty rocky and glassy when I rode it today (March 6).

There will be crashes here. The corner has not only lumpy pavement, but there are storm grates (as I remember), and the direction of the turn is off camber.
